GX05 KDJ is a 2005 Yamaha FJR1300 in Green with a 1,298c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90%.
Across all 2005 Yamaha FJR1300 models, the average MOT pass rate is 89.7% with a typical mileage of 29,270 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Yamaha FJR1300 fails its MOT is shock absorber seal failed and leaking oil, accounting for 454 recorded failures. If you're considering buying GX05 KDJ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Yamaha FJR1300 typically stays on UK roads for around 25 years. At 21 years old, this Yamaha FJR1300 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
